use thiserror::Error;
#[derive(Error, Debug)]
pub enum Error {
#[error("IO error: {0}")]
Io(#[from] std::io::Error),
#[error("JSON error: {0}")]
Json(#[from] serde_json::Error),
#[error("Archive error: {0}")]
Archive(String),
#[error("Package not found: {0}")]
PackageNotFound(String),
#[error("Link failed: {0}")]
LinkFailed(String),
#[error("Invalid bottle format: {0}")]
InvalidBottle(String),
#[error("Build failed: {0}")]
Build(#[from] BuildError),
#[error("Bottle creation failed: {0}")]
Bottle(String),
#[error("Checksum mismatch: expected {expected}, got {actual}")]
ChecksumMismatch { expected: String, actual: String },
#[error("{0}")]
Other(String),
}
